Can AMBN be used as a biomarker for enamel defects or dental disorders, and what are the diagnostic implications of its expression patterns? 09/05/2022

AMBN expression patterns and levels can serve as biomarkers for enamel defects or dental disorders, providing diagnostic information about the integrity and quality of the enamel layer.

Can AMBN-derived peptides or fragments be used as therapeutic agents for enamel repair or regeneration? 04/09/2021

AMBN-derived peptides or fragments may have potential as therapeutic agents for enamel repair or regeneration, promoting enamel formation or stimulating the differentiation of dental stem cells.

How does AMBN contribute to the mechanical properties of enamel, such as hardness, resilience, and resistance to wear? 10/05/2020

AMBN contributes to the mechanical properties of enamel, such as its hardness, resilience, and resistance to wear, through its organization and interaction with other enamel proteins.

What are the consequences of AMBN mutations or genetic variations on enamel formation and tooth integrity, and how do these variations contribute to dental phenotypes or disorders? 08/05/2019

Mutations or genetic variations in the AMBN gene can lead to enamel defects and dental phenotypes, highlighting the importance of AMBN in enamel formation and integrity.

What are the post-translational modifications of AMBN, such as phosphorylation or glycosylation, and how do these modifications influence its function and assembly into the developing enamel matrix? 04/26/2019

AMBN undergoes post-translational modifications, including phosphorylation and glycosylation, which play a role in its functional properties and assembly into the developing enamel matrix.

What are the mechanisms underlying AMBN secretion and transport to the enamel matrix, and how can these processes be modulated for therapeutic interventions in enamel-related disorders? 03/14/2019

The secretion and transport of AMBN to the enamel matrix involve specific mechanisms, including vesicular trafficking and protein-protein interactions, which can be targeted for therapeutic interventions in enamel-related disorders.

How does AMBN interact with dental stem cells or progenitor cells, and what is its role in tooth regeneration or repair processes? 09/19/2018

AMBN interacts with dental stem cells or progenitor cells, influencing their differentiation and contributing to tooth regeneration or repair processes.

What are the key signaling pathways or regulatory factors that control AMBN expression and secretion during tooth development? 06/24/2018

The expression and secretion of AMBN during tooth development are regulated by various signaling pathways, including those involving transcription factors, growth factors, and extracellular matrix components.

How does AMBN interact with other enamel matrix proteins, such as amelogenin and enamelin, and what are the functional consequences of these interactions? 10/04/2017

AMBN interacts with other enamel matrix proteins, such as amelogenin and enamelin, forming a complex network that contributes to the formation of the enamel matrix and its subsequent mineralization.

What is the role of AMBN in enamel development, and how does it contribute to enamel mineralization and structure? 09/07/2017

AMBN is a critical protein involved in enamel development and is responsible for regulating enamel mineralization and determining the structure and hardness of the enamel layer.
